Outcome following surgery for insulo-opercular epilepsies

Epilepsy surgery for insulo-opercular foci is challenging but offers good seizure control. Minimally invasive strategies are crucial due to higher morbidity in these epilepsy patients.

Background:
- Medically refractory epilepsy originating from the insulo-opercular region presents unique surgical challenges.
- Accurate localization and surgical intervention are critical for improving seizure control in these patients.
Purpose of the Study:
- To evaluate the clinical outcomes of resective or ablative surgery for insulo-opercular epilepsy foci.
- To assess seizure freedom rates and neurological complications following insulo-opercular epilepsy surgery.
Main Methods:
- A review of a prospectively maintained database of epilepsy surgery patients with a minimum 12-month follow-up.
- Analysis of presurgical data, stereo-EEG (SEEG) findings, surgical techniques (resection/ablation), pathology, and outcomes.
- Exclusion of patients who underwent combined insulo-opercular and temporal lobectomy.
Main Results:
- Of 24 patients undergoing exclusive insulo-opercular surgery, 75% achieved Engel class I outcome (seizure freedom).
- Immediate postoperative deficits occurred in 42%, persisting in 12.5% long-term.
- Seizure freedom rates were comparable between MRI-positive and MRI-negative cases.
Conclusions:
- Insulo-opercular epilepsy surgery is less common and technically demanding, often requiring SEEG for localization.
- High rates of seizure freedom are achievable, but morbidity is higher compared to other focal epilepsies.
- Development of minimally invasive surgical strategies is paramount for this patient subgroup.
